AB and CD are parallel lines

∠ ABC + ∠DCB = 180 {Co- interior angles are supplementary}

3n - 47 + n + 7 = 180

3n + n - 47 + 7 = 180 {Combine like terms}

4n - 40 = 180

Add 40 to both sides

4n = 180 + 40

4n = 220

Divide both sides by 4

n = 220/4

n = 55

∠ABC = 3n - 47 = 3*55 - 47

= 165 - 47

∠ABC = 118
